We are running a batch process to insert data from one table to another. The data inserted is over than 10 million rows. We had about 20GB of UNDO tablespace. UNDO_RETENTION is 7200. When we start the insert process no other process runs and all the time during the insert process nothing else runs. We insert about 5.5 Gb of data including indexes.
We have the problem of running out of space in the UNDO TBS. The process erred out thrice due to lack of space in UNTO TBS. It is now set at 30G and is already 100% full. Why would the UNDO take so much space even though the data inserted is so less AND there is no simultaneous database activity. Only active processes other than this insert process is the Oracle background processes.
